jjzjj

10 KVM虚拟机配置-虚拟CPU和虚拟内存

文章目录10KVM虚拟机配置-虚拟CPU和虚拟内存10.1概述10.2元素介绍10.3配置示例10KVM虚拟机配置-虚拟CPU和虚拟内存10.1概述本节介绍虚拟CPU和虚拟内存的常用配置。10.2元素介绍vcpu:虚拟处理器的个数。memory:虚拟内存的大小。属性unit:指定内存单位,属性值支持KiB(210字节),MiB(220字节),GiB(230字节),TiB(240字节)等。cpu:虚拟处理器模式。属性mode:表示虚拟CPU的模式。host-passthrough:表示虚拟CPU的架构和特性与主机保持一致。custom:表示虚拟CPU的架构和特性由此cpu元素控制。子元素topo

如何在Ubuntu 22.04上安装KVM?

Kernel-basedVirtualMachine(KVM)是Linux内核中的一个虚拟化模块,它允许内核作为一个虚拟机监视器(hypervisor)工作。今天,我们将探讨如何在Ubuntu机器上安装KVM。我们将使用Ubuntu的最新版本,22.04。安装将通过命令行进行。我们将运行基本的Linux命令来安装KVM及其必要的依赖项。在本教程结束时,你将知道在你的系统上安装KVM是多么容易。安装指南以下是在Ubuntu22.04上安装KVM的步骤:步骤1:更新和升级你的Ubuntu22.04系统在你的系统上安装KVM之前,先更新和升级系统。使用以下命令更新系统:sudoaptupdate接下

【Linux】之Centos7卸载KVM虚拟化服务

👨‍🎓博主简介  🏅云计算领域优质创作者  🏅华为云开发者社区专家博主  🏅阿里云开发者社区专家博主💊交流社区:运维交流社区欢迎大家的加入!🐋希望大家多多支持,我们一起进步!😄🎉如果文章对你有帮助的话,欢迎点赞👍🏻评论💬收藏⭐️加关注+💗文章目录1、先查看是否有服务正在运行,将他们都停掉2、启动network服务(重要)3、卸载virbr0网卡及解除br0网络桥接卸载virbr0网卡解除并删除br0桥接网卡4、卸载服务5、删除相关目录相关文章1、先查看是否有服务正在运行,将他们都停掉#查看是否有服务正在运行;virshlist--all我们可以看到是有的,需要将服务关闭:virshshutdo

Centos 7安装KVM,并创建虚拟机

一、安装kvm1.安装命令yum-yinstallqemu-kvmlibvirtvirt-installbridge-utils libvirt-pythonlibguestfs-tools2.检查是否安装成功lsmod|grepkvm3、启动虚拟化systemctlstartlibvirtdsystemctlenablelibvirtdsystemctllist-unit-files|greplibvirtd.service4.kvm配置网桥重启网络服务后ping一下#systemctlrestartnetwork二、安装KVM虚拟机1.使用准备好的os镜像文件(/root/iso/Cent

KVM虚拟化解决方案系列之KVM架构篇

虚拟化是云计算的基础,在有虚拟化之前,一个物理主机上只能安装一个操作系统和运行一个核心业务程序。在有了虚拟化之后,一个物理主机上可以运行多台虚拟机,虚拟机上可以安装不同的操作系统和运行不同的核心业务程序,虚拟机共享物理主机的CPU、内存、I/O硬件资源,但是逻辑上虚拟机之间是相互隔离的。1.类型1和类型2虚拟化物理主机是通过一个叫虚拟机监控器(Hypervisor)的软件程序实现硬件资源虚拟化的,那么根据Hypervisor是直接安装在硬件之上还是直接安装在宿主机操作系统之上,又将虚拟化分为类型1虚拟化和类型2虚拟化,如图1所示。图1.类型1虚拟化和类型2虚拟化类型1虚拟化,宿主机上没有安装L

kvm介绍、kvm存储池、kvm快照和克隆、kvm虚拟机基本管理和网络管理

目录什么是kvm云计算的定义云计算的服务类型虚拟化技术定义虚拟化的两种方式kvm虚拟化的原理kvm虚拟化网络解析kvm存储池1、图形的方式去创建使用存储池​编辑 ​编辑2、命令的方式去创建使用存储池 存储池相关管理命令kvm快照和克隆1、用图形方式做快照  恢复快照2、用命令行去做快照kvm虚拟机基本管理和网络管理kvm基本管理kvm网络管理NAT和桥接的区别:创建NAT网络 1、用图形的方式创建2、用脚本的方式去创建网络3、创建隔离网络4、用脚本去创建隔离网络5、创建桥接网络 kvm里主要去介绍它的虚拟化技术,包括云计算的组成和云计算的背景。kvm的运行原理,虚拟机的创建,虚拟机的生命周期管

Banana Pi BPI-KVM – 基于 Rockchip RK3568 SoC 的 KVM over IP 解决方案

BananaPi已经开始开发基于RockchipRK3568SoC的BPI-KVM盒,但它不是迷你PC,而是KVMoverIP解决方案,旨在远程控制另一台计算机或设备,就像您在现场一样,例如能够打开和关闭连接的设备、访问BIOS等。商业KVMoverIP解决方案过去价格昂贵,但人们已经开始使用带有扩展板(例如PiKVMv3)的RaspberryPiSBC,最近推出的基于RaspberryPiCM4的KVMoverIP解决方案的价格低于200美元。看到这些解决方案的受欢迎程度,BananaPi决定加入竞争,推出自己的BPI-KVM,该BPI-KVM由IO丰富的RockchipRK3568处理器提

DP读书:鲲鹏处理器 架构与编程(十二)鲲鹏软件实战案例Docker+KVM的部署

10min速通了解鲲鹏软件实战案例云服务器源码移植与编译配置云服务器PortingAdvisor代码移植搭建交叉编译环境x86云服务器交叉编译OpenSSL鲲鹏云服务器上编译OpenSSLDocker的安装与应用安装DockerDocker运行与验证Docker常用命令卸载Docker安装适配鲲鹏架构的Docker镜像KVM的安装与应用安装KVM安装虚拟机配置虚拟机克隆与修改虚拟机启动与关闭虚拟机常用命令QEMU的安装与应用Andriod模拟器的安装与使用鲲鹏加速引擎的安装与测试鲲鹏加速引擎云服务器源码移植与编译配置云服务器配置云服务器需要执行以下步骤:登陆云服务器,方法包括使用远程桌面连接工

Host/ KVM/ Docker/ K8s/ OpenStack/ Mesos简单介绍和区别

Host/KVM/Docker/Kubernetes/OpenStack和Mesos的简单介绍:-Host:Host是指物理服务器或虚拟机主机,它们可以运行多个虚拟机或容器来提供计算和存储资源。Host是云计算和容器化技术中的基本组成部分。-KVM:KVM是一种开源虚拟化技术,它可以将一台物理服务器虚拟化为多个虚拟机,每个虚拟机可以运行不同的操作系统和应用程序。KVM可以提供虚拟化的计算和存储资源,并保证安全隔离。-Docker:Docker是一种轻量级容器技术,它可以将应用程序和依赖项打包在一个容器中,并运行在任何支持Docker的环境中。Docker可以提供快速部署和移植应用程序的能力。-

python可视化管理kvm虚拟机(使用libvirt、qemu连接虚拟机)

简述对于云计算的实践,在虚拟机上面布置kvm虚拟机后使用python调用libvirt库进行远程可视化管理,实现输出虚拟机信息、新建虚拟机、删除虚拟机等功能,并在虚拟机集群上面运行mpi代码。用pycharm专业版连接kvm的步骤见本文章。代码如下:#encoding=utf-8importlibvirtimporttkinterastkimporttimeimportosimportsubprocessdeflist_connection():#主机信息text=entryName1.get()print("---------主机信息---------")if(text=='master1'